Ticket QV-218: Vault locked on the Murmurline waveform preview service. New folks: the preview renderer pulls peak data from the Cobblewick vault, and it has auto-locked after three failed fetches. Waveforms now render flat gray in staging. Don't restart the renderer; that resets the retry counter and makes it worse. Unlock the vault via the Cobblewick admin panel, then requeue the peak jobs. To unlock, enter the recovery passphrase exactly as written below:

vault phrase of yaguf-hahaf = druath-holix

**Item 12 — Stockmender recon job keys.** Quick one for whoever's on call during the ceremony: after the new signing key is cut, the Stockmender inventory reconciliation job needs to be re-blessed or it'll quietly skip the midnight run and warehouse counts will drift by morning. Open the recon console, load the fresh key, and confirm the dry-run passes. The console asks for the recovery passphrase first, so here it is, right below this item.

strongbox words: drudor-tamdor-aldius-eliir-holir-praox-casax-norax-norael-zormir-weniel-beldor-casix

// Client setup for the Mistvale greenhouse controller.
// We poll the Fernline calibration service every 15 minutes because
// the humidity sensors in bays 2 and 4 drift roughly 0.3% per day
// in warm weather. The drift-correction endpoint recalculates offsets
// server-side, so local caching is deliberately disabled here.
// Note for reviewer: the client authenticates to the internal
// Fernline API with the key directly below.

service key, hawif-fafop: qvz23-9pE6m9FE3EAeNrEw3V0D5Uc

## Transporting the Survey Instrument Crate

The Fenholt Mapping crate contains calibrated levels and theodolites and must remain upright at all times. Dispatch staff should confirm the foam inserts are intact and the humidity card is green before release. Carriage is by Marrowgate Logistics only. At collection, the courier exchange is governed by the confidential instruction recorded below.

courier memo of yajef-bajep: the frawyn jordor courier leaves the norwyn ledger at gate 2781 under passcode 330769